Global Lipid Injectable Market Recent Developments
-
In May 2024, Baxter International Inc. announced FDA approval for an expanded indication of Clinolipid, a lipid injectable emulsion, for pediatric use, including neonates. This emulsion provided essential fatty acids and calories in parenteral nutrition for vulnerable patient populations.
-
In March 2022, Fresenius Kabi received FDA approval for SMOFlipid Lipid Injectable Emulsion, the first four-oil emulsion for pediatric parenteral nutrition, including neonates. Clinicians can now use SMOFlipid across care settings to address diverse nutritional needs in vulnerable patients.

Global Lipid Injectable Market, Segmentation by Product Type
The Global Lipid Injectable Market has been segmented by Product Type into Smoflipid and Clinolipid.
Relatively newer entrant in the lipid injectable market, is a lipid emulsion composed of soybean oil, medium-chain triglycerides (MCT), olive oil, and fish oil. This combination provides a balanced profile of fatty acids, which is designed to meet the essential fatty acid requirements of patients while also offering anti-inflammatory benefits due to the presence of fish oil. Smoflipid is particularly valued for its ability to reduce the risk of liver-related complications, which is a significant concern in long-term parenteral nutrition. Its formulation aims to mimic natural nutritional intake more closely, thereby improving patient outcomes and tolerance.
Clinolipid provides a different fatty acid profile, with a higher proportion of monounsaturated fatty acids from olive oil, which are considered to be heart-healthy. This product is often chosen for its potential benefits in reducing inflammation and oxidative stress, as well as for its favorable effect on lipid metabolism. Clinolipid has been extensively used in clinical settings and is known for its safety and efficacy in providing essential fatty acids to patients who cannot obtain them through enteral nutrition.
Both Smoflipid and Clinolipid are critical in the management of patients with conditions that impair normal digestion and absorption of nutrients. These products are used in various settings, including hospitals, long-term care facilities, and home care, where patients may be recovering from surgery, suffering from chronic illnesses, or dealing with conditions such as short bowel syndrome or severe pancreatitis. The choice between Smoflipid and Clinolipid often depends on the specific clinical needs of the patient, as well as the healthcare provider's familiarity with the product and its perceived benefits.

Global Lipid Injectable Market, Segmentation by Application
The Global Lipid Injectable Market has been segmented by Application into Pain Reduction, Toxicity Reduction, Targeted Drug Delivery and Others.
Lipid injectables have been increasingly utilized for pain management. Their effectiveness in reducing pain stems from their ability to modulate inflammatory responses and provide a stable energy source that supports cellular repair mechanisms. In conditions such as chronic pain, lipid injectables can be part of a multimodal pain management strategy, potentially reducing the reliance on opioid analgesics and minimizing associated side effects and dependencies.
One of the significant applications of lipid injectables is in reducing toxicity, particularly in patients undergoing chemotherapy. Lipid emulsions can act as a 'sink' to absorb and neutralize lipophilic toxins, thereby protecting organs and tissues from damage. This property is especially beneficial in treating drug overdoses or accidental poisonings, where rapid reduction of toxic substance levels in the bloodstream can be life-saving.
In the realm of targeted drug delivery, lipid injectables play a pivotal role. Lipid-based drug delivery systems, such as liposomes and solid lipid nanoparticles, are designed to enhance the delivery of therapeutic agents directly to the site of action. This targeted approach improves the efficacy of treatments while reducing systemic side effects. It is particularly advantageous in treating cancers and other diseases where precision in drug delivery can significantly impact therapeutic outcomes.
Beyond these primary applications, lipid injectables are also used in various other medical scenarios. They support patients with malabsorption syndromes, severe burns, and critical illnesses where high-calorie nutritional support is required. Additionally, ongoing research is expanding their use in regenerative medicine and cellular therapies, leveraging their biocompatibility and ability to support cell growth and differentiation.

Stringent quality control requirements -The Global Lipid Injectable Market is subject to stringent quality control requirements to ensure the safety, efficacy, and consistency of lipid emulsions used in parenteral nutrition. These requirements are imposed by regulatory authorities, such as the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) in the United States, the European Medicines Agency (EMA) in Europe, and similar agencies in other regions.
Manufacturers must source high-quality raw materials, such as soybean oil, olive oil, fish oil, and other ingredients, from reputable suppliers. The quality of these raw materials directly impacts the final product's safety and efficacy.
The production of lipid injectables involves complex processes, including emulsification, sterilization, and packaging. Stringent controls are implemented at each stage to prevent contamination, ensure proper mixing of ingredients, and maintain product stability.
Rigorous testing protocols are employed to evaluate the quality of lipid emulsions at various stages of production. This includes testing for purity, stability, sterility, particle size distribution, and fatty acid composition. Analytical techniques such as chromatography, spectroscopy, and microscopy are commonly used for quality assessment.
Manufacturers must adhere to regulatory standards set forth by relevant authorities, including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), Good Laboratory Practices (GLP), and specific pharmacopeial monographs for lipid injectables. Compliance with these standards is essential for obtaining regulatory approval and ensuring product quality and safety.
Consistency in product quality is critical to ensure uniformity and reproducibility across different batches of lipid injectables. Manufacturers implement robust quality control systems to monitor and maintain batch-to-batch consistency, minimizing variations in product characteristics.
Proper packaging and labeling are essential to prevent product contamination, ensure accurate dosing, and provide essential information to healthcare professionals and patients. Packaging materials must be compatible with lipid emulsions and capable of maintaining product integrity throughout shelf life.
Stringent quality control requirements help mitigate the risks associated with lipid injectables, including microbial contamination, product variability, and adverse effects on patient health. By adhering to high-quality standards, manufacturers demonstrate their commitment to product safety and efficacy, instilling confidence among healthcare providers and patients in the reliability of lipid injectables for parenteral nutrition therapy.

Enhanced Formulations -The global lipid injectable market is witnessing a surge in demand for enhanced formulations, driven by the growing need for more effective and targeted therapeutic solutions. Enhanced formulations of lipid injectables offer several advantages over traditional formulations, including improved stability, enhanced bioavailability, and optimized drug delivery characteristics. These advancements are reshaping the landscape of lipid-based therapies across various medical fields.
Liposomal formulations represent a significant advancement in lipid injectables, characterized by their unique lipid bilayer structure. These formulations encapsulate therapeutic agents within lipid vesicles, offering protection from enzymatic degradation and improving drug solubility. Liposomal formulations enable controlled release and targeted delivery of drugs, enhancing their efficacy while reducing systemic toxicity. They find applications in oncology, infectious diseases, and inflammatory conditions, where precise drug delivery is critical for therapeutic success.
Nanostructured lipid carriers (NLCs) represent another innovative class of lipid injectables, designed to overcome the limitations of conventional lipid emulsions. NLCs combine solid and liquid lipids to form nano-sized particles with a high drug-loading capacity and prolonged release kinetics. These carriers offer improved stability and biocompatibility, making them suitable for a wide range of therapeutic applications. NLC-based formulations are being explored for targeted drug delivery, gene therapy, and regenerative medicine, promising enhanced efficacy and reduced side effects.
Long-chain triglyceride (LCT) emulsions have been enhanced to optimize their nutritional and therapeutic properties. These emulsions are composed of long-chain fatty acids, mimicking the composition of natural dietary fats. Enhanced LCT emulsions feature improved lipid profiles, with a balanced ratio of om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ids, essential for maintaining cardiovascular health and immune function. They serve as a vital source of energy and essential nutrients in parenteral nutrition, supporting patients with malabsorption syndromes, critical illnesses, and surgical interventions.
Liposomal formulations and NLCs, several other advanced lipid-based drug delivery systems are under development. These include lipid nanoparticles, solid lipid nanoparticles (SLNs), and lipid-drug conjugates, each offering unique advantages in terms of stability, biocompatibility, and drug release kinetics. These systems enable precise control over drug pharmacokinetics and biodistribution, facilitating targeted delivery to specific tissues or cells. Advanced lipid-based drug delivery systems hold immense potential for personalized medicine, allowing tailored therapies for individual patients based on their genetic makeup and disease characteristics.
